Roles: Full Stack Java Developer (Spring Boot & Angular)
Location : Spain
Work model: Hybrid
Start Date: ASAP
Language : Fluent in English and Spanish
Duration of the project: 6 Months to begin with
JD
* Demonstrable experience in the management of solutions for back-end development such as SPRINGBOOT, JPA, HIBERNATE, LIQUIBASE and JASPER REPORTS and web design patterns such as: AJAX, RESTful APIs and Microservices.
* Minimum experience 2 years as a software application analyst/programmer.
* Knowledge in cloud-oriented solutions such as Docker, Kubernetes, etc.
* Knowledge of architectural patterns and good practices for the design of a modular, scalable and secure system.
* Experience in the management of version control software (SVN, Github and/or Bitbucket).
* Previous experience in the development and/or maintenance of ERP's.
* Previous experience in IT consulting is an asset.
* Training and experience in database management (Microsoft SQL Server and PostgreSQL).
* Knowledge of Document Management and/or Business Intelligence systems.
* Knowledge of test automation technologies (SonarQube, Playbridge, etc.).
* Knowledge of frontend solutions, such as ANGULAR, JAVASCRIPT with TYPESCRIPT, and BOOTSTRAP.
* Knowledge of agile methodologies, such as SCRUM.